Vaginal Dryness
Is a condition characterized by a lack of moisture in the vaginal area, which can cause discomfort and issues with sexual activity, typically associated with menopause.
Menopause
The time in middle age, usually around age 50, when a woman’s menstrual periods cease and the production of estrogen, progesterone, and testosterone drops. Strictly speaking, menopause is dated one year after a woman’s last menstrual period, although many months before and after that date are menopausal.
Hot Flashes
Sudden feelings of warmth, often intense, that spread over the body and can cause sweating; a common symptom of menopause.
Birth Complications
encompass any problems that occur during labor and delivery, which can potentially affect the health of either the mother or the infant.
